Key Ingredients in Nitric Boost To evaluate the effectiveness of Nitric Boost, we must first analyze its ingredients. Below are the core components that make up this powerful formula: 1. L-Arginine L-Arginine is a precursor to nitric oxide production, promoting better blood flow and vascular dilation. This amino acid is commonly found in pre-workout supplements for its role in improving endurance and muscle performance. 2. L-Citrulline L-Citrulline is another amino acid that helps the body produce more nitric oxide. It enhances endurance, reduces muscle soreness, and promotes better overall circulation. 3. Beetroot Extract Beetroot is a natural nitric oxide booster, rich in nitrates that the body converts into nitric oxide. Studies show that beetroot extract can enhance stamina, improve heart health, and even lower blood pressure. 4. Pine Bark Extract This ingredient contains antioxidants that support cardiovascular health, improve circulation, and help combat oxidative stress in the body. 5. In fact, glutamine could be the best supplement for post-workout muscle recovery ever created. What Is L-Glutamine? L-glutamine is what’s known as a conditionally essential amino acid. Conditional meaning that in certain conditions, it becomes essential to supplement or obtain from dietary sources. Your body naturally produces glutamine, yet in times of severe physical stress or trauma, such as prolonged workout durations, and high-intensity training, glutamine stores may become depleted, making it necessary to replenish and restore through supplementation. Of the twenty amino acids, l-glutamine is objectively the most abundant and naturally occurring amino acid in the human body, constructing nearly 60% of the amino acid pool in your muscle tissue. L-Glutamine inhibits muscle mass breakdown and improves protein metabolism, thus improving exercise-induced muscle soreness. Studies have shown that the anti-catabolism (protection against break down) effects of glutamine have a direct effect on reducing soreness ratings associated with resistance training, due to improving muscle tissue repair, theoretically putting your body back into an anabolic state. In a randomized, double-blind controlled study conducted by the School of Health and Human Performance, at Dalhousie University, 16 healthy participants were either administered a placebo or 0.3 grams of l-glutamine per kg of body weight every day for a 72-hour period after an eccentric exercise involving knee extensions. The study concluded that l-glutamine supplementation resulted in faster recovery of peak torque and diminished muscle soreness with lower soreness rating post-workout after a three-day period.1 Remember when I said that in certain conditions glutamine can become essential? Well, during high intensity or prolonged training periods, your body will utilize and deplete your glutamine stores, which will inhibit its function, decreasing strength, stamina, and extending the recovery process. Supplementing with glutamine post workout will ensure that you properly restore glutamine levels to help better rebuild and repair muscle tissue and improve your recovery times. A randomized controlled trial published by the International Journal of Clinical Pharmacology and Therapeutics, examined the effects of glutamine supplementation and immune system function during heavy weight resistance training. 24 athletes were administered 10g of glutamine per day for six weeks while and assigned either to a control or experimental group. Immune system function was assessed using specific immunity markers as well as T-cell counts. The results found that T-cell ratings (white blood cells that help mediate immune health) were extremely different between the groups, indicating a positive correlation that glutamine supplementation may be able to restore immune function and reduce the immunosuppressive effects of heavy resistance training in athletes.2 In a double-blind, randomized control trial, published in the leading international gastroenterology journal, 115 patients were administered 15g of l-glutamine or a placebo for 8 weeks. According to the GI Society Of Intestinal Research in both healthy and stressed individuals, glutamine is a fuel source for cells in the small intestine and large bowel. It is the preferred fuel source by the gut and is necessary for the maintenance of gut villi, therefore, preventing bacteria from entering the small intestine or bowel wall. Evidence shows that patients with IBD may benefit greatly from supplementing with glutamine.
